For Retatrutide, a peptide therapy, refrigeration is generally recommended to preserve its stability. The ideal temperature range for refrigerating both lyophilized (powdered) and reconstituted Retatrutide is between 2°C and 8°C (36°F and 46°F). This specific temperature range is vital for preventing degradation and enzymatic breakdown, which can occur at higher temperatures. It's important to note that Retatrutide should not be frozen, as this can also damage the integrity of the compound. Maintaining this precise temperature is part of what is known as the cold chain, which is essential for many sensitive medications to ensure they reach the patient in optimal condition.
The storage requirements for Retatrutide vary slightly depending on its state:
* Lyophilized Retatrutide: In its lyophilized (powdered) form, Retatrutide is often stored at –20°C or lower, ideally in a freezer, for long-term stability. However, for shorter periods, it can be kept under refrigerated conditions at 2-8°C. * Travel Considerations: When traveling, it is important to minimize the time Retatrutide is kept at room temperature. Peptides should only be kept at room temperature when absolutely necessary, such as during short-term handling or transportation. If it was stored at room temperature, it should not be returned to the refrigerator if the use period has ended, and vice-versa for refrigerated storage.

* Protection from Light: Retatrutide and other peptides should be protected from intense light, which can accelerate degradation.
* Airtight Containers: As mentioned, using airtight containers for lyophilized peptides is crucial to prevent degradation from moisture and air.

It's worth noting that storage requirements can vary among different peptides. While many follow similar guidelines, always refer to the specific instructions provided with your medication. For instance, some peptides may have slightly different acceptable room temperature durations or preferred storage temperatures. Tirzepatide, another medication used for diabetes and weight loss, also requires careful storage, often in a refrigerator between 36°F and 46°F, and should not be frozen.
